#c1290c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c1290c is composed of 75.7% red, 16.1%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.8% magenta, 93.8%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 9.6 degrees, a saturation of 88.3% and a lightness of 40.2%. #c1290c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5218 with #830000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

Shades and Tints of #c1290c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080201 is the darkest color, while #fef6f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c1290c

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6463 is the less saturated color, while #c92404 is the most saturated one.
